About

Holly House Veterinary Clinic is part of the Holly House Vets group in Leeds, within the Independent Vetcare network. It treats small animals, exotics and equines, offering services including behaviour consultations, emergency care, endoscopy, imaging and surgery. It holds Cat Friendly Clinic status.

The practice is one of several Holly House branches across the Leeds area, supported by Ark Referrals for advanced cases. The referral service includes certificate holders in multiple disciplines and diagnostic equipment including CT, digital radiography, ultrasound and arthroscopy. A pet health club provides structured preventive care plans.
